Excerpt: ...How many never effectually rise again, because they will be viewed as though they had never fallen! The above advice is urged by the following awful threat: --"Or else I will come." Such an intimation is always very weighty. See Luke xx. 16; Rev. xxii. 12. "I will come--quickly." Though the Lord Jesus is longsuffering, having given time for repentance, and that time being nearly expired, he will quickly come. See ver. 21, 22; Isa. i. 5; Prov. xxix. 1. "I will remove thy candlestick out of his place, ezccqat thou repent." See chap. i. 12, 20, and ver. 1. Iwill withdraw Divine light, Divine influence, and leave the fallen church in its degraded state; so that a lifeless ministry, and lifeless forms, shall be followed by darkness, and by death. See Isa. v. 5, 6. A threat long since executed on the Ephesian church;--a threat that will ere long be put in force against thee, poor fallen professor, " except thou repent." Othat thou mayest awake, and call upon God, that thou perish not! What a lesson is our text for fallen professors, and for fallen churches! But who are so backward to learn, as those that are thus fallen? The reason is obvious. See chap. iii. 17. / Yet the fallen are the most pitiable objects of commiseration in the world. GAMMA. L. Book excerpt: Scholarly interest in the early modern sermon has flourished in recent years, driven by belated recognition of the crucial importance of preaching to religious, cultural, and political life in early modern Britain. The Oxford Handbook of the Early Modern Sermon is the first book to survey this rich new field for both students and specialists. It is divided into sections devoted to sermon composition, delivery, and reception; sermons in Scotland, Ireland, and Wales; English Sermons, 1500-1660; and English Sermons, 1660-1720. The twenty-five original essays it contains represent emerging areas of interest, including research on sermons in performance, pulpit censorship, preaching and ecclesiology, women and sermons, the social, economic, and literary history of sermons in manuscript and print, and non-elite preaching. The Handbook also responds to the recently recognised need to extend thinking about the 'early modern' across the watershed of the civil wars and interregnum, on both sides of which sermons and preaching remained a potent instrument of religious politics and a literary form of central importance to British culture. Complete with appendices of original documents of sermon theory, reception, and regulation, and generously illustrated, this is a comprehensive guide to the rhetorical, ecclesiastical, and historical precepts essential to the study of the early modern sermon in Britain.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The period 1689-1901 was 'the golden age' of the sermon in Britain. It was the best selling printed work and dominated the print trade until the mid-nineteenth century. Sermons were highly influential in religious and spiritual matters, but they also played important roles in elections and politics, science and ideas and campaigns for reform. Sermons touched the lives of ordinary people and formed a dominant part of their lives. Preachers attracted huge crowds and the popular demand for sermons was never higher. Sermons were also taken by missionaries and clergy across the British empire, so that preaching was integral to the process of imperialism and shaped the emerging colonies and dominions. The form that sermons took varied widely, and this enabled preaching to be adopted and shaped by every denomination, so that in this period most religious groups could lay claim to a sermon style. The pulpit naturally lent itself to controversy, and consequently sermons lay at the heart of numerous religious arguments. Drawing on the latest research by leading sermon scholars, this handbook accesses historical, theological, rhetorical, literary and linguistic studies to demonstrate the interdisciplinary strength of the field of sermon studies and to show the centrality of sermons to religious life in this period.
